Original Description
Harold Harvey’s Audir Lane, Paul Hill, Newlyn captures the quiet charm of Cornish village life in the early 20th century, rendered with a delicate balance of realism and impressionistic warmth. The painting depicts a narrow, sun-dappled lane lined with rustic cottages, their whitewashed walls and slate roofs softened by dappled shadows and lush greenery. Harvey, a Newlyn School artist, was deeply influenced by the plein-air tradition, yet his work retains a storyteller’s intimacy—here, the play of light and textured brushwork evoke both nostalgia and stillness. Though less globally renowned than his peers like Stanhope Forbes, Harvey’s depictions of Cornish locales hold a cherished place in British regional art, offering a window into the unhurried rhythms of rural England. The painting’s subdued yet vibrant palette and unhurried composition reflect the Newlyn School’s emphasis on naturalism and everyday beauty.
